DEAUVILLE FESTIVAL 2021. The Deauville Festival, which celebrates American cinema every year, took place from September 3 to 12, 2021. Program, ticket prices …. All information.

[Mis à jour le 31 août 2021 à 15h01] From September 3 to 12, 2021, the Deauville Festival animated the Normandy coast to the rhythm of American cinema. Many films were to be discovered on the big screen: some already screened at the Cannes Film Festival in July 2021, such as Stillwater with Matt damon, Flag Day by and with Sean Penn or A hero by Asghar Farhadi, when others were unseen for French moviegoers: this is the case of The Card Counter with Oscar Isaac or City of Lies with Johnny Depp.

Celebrities were also in the spotlight at the Deauville Festival: this is the case of Dylan Penn, on the poster for Flag Day directed by his father Sean Penn, but also the director Oliver Stone or the actor Michael Shannon . If it was possible to attend the screenings for the public (for the price of the pass), access to the festival is on compulsory presentation of a valid health pass (full vaccination certificate, PCR test or antigenic negative dating less than 48 hours).

The 47th Deauville Festival took place from September 3 to 12, 2021. The event was focused on three venues in the Normandy city: the Deauville International Center, the Casino and the Morny Cinema.

The Deauville Festival offers many screenings. Around 53 films were presented for official screening, many of which caused a sensation at the Cannes Film Festival. Among them are Stillwater with Matt Damon, La Fracture with Pio Marmaï, Julie in 12 chapters. Were also announced for selection at the Deauville Festival Un fils du Sud by Barry Alexander Brown, City of Lies with Johnny Depp or Kate by Cédric Nicolas-Troyan. The public of the Deauville Festival can attend the screenings, thanks to different passes. Please note, the health pass is mandatory to access the festival. To book a pass and access the Deauville festival, simply go to the site ticketcid.com, or else to withdraw it the same day. Attention for those who would try this second option, the number of places for each projection is limited. Note that there are also school, works council and association passes, details of which can be found on the official Deauville Festival website.

  • 1 day pass: € 35, € 16 for students under 26 and job seekers. It provides access to more than 10 screenings during the day, with the exception of evening screenings.
  • Festival pass : at 160 €, 110 € for students under 26 and job seekers. This ticket gives access to the screening of all the films of your choice throughout the duration of the event, with the exception of the evening screenings.
  • Brewery Pass : from 99 €. Access to the screening for one evening (called “star” on the festival site) at the CID. After the screening, this pass allows you to enjoy champagne and a “brasserie” dinner in a restaurant in the Normandy town.

To collect or buy tickets on site, simply go to the Deauville International Center (CID) located rue Sem. Pass collection is possible every day from 8:30 a.m. to 10 a.m. at the CID reception, then from 10 a.m. to 7 p.m. at the Ticketing / Accreditation reception. If it was possible for the public to come to the event (we explain to you at what price and how below), festival-goers who wished to go to Deauville had to respect strict hygienic conditions due to the sanitary context. . The health pass was compulsory for all festival-goers, so you had to be able to present a QR Code at the entrance to the screenings. A walk-in antigen test center was also installed at 7 boulevard de la mer, from September 2 to 11, 2021. Wearing a mask was compulsory everywhere during the festival, even near the red carpet, in the fies of waiting or on the terraces of the festival. Physical distancing of 1m distance was also recommended for the public.
